I have the LV sofia coppola and the leather is definitely more durable compared to the Dior polochon, it's simply divine! The LV SC uses calfskin which so far has survived rain and snow for me. It is heavier though because the lining is suede, not fabric or canvas. Something to consider if you want to use this as everyday.

Both bags are really nice, but the LV is much pricier, and a bit plain. I suggest the Dior Granville Polochon because it is very unique and has a distinctive Dior look. The Dior should be easier to put stuff in because it has 3 compartment, 2 of which are not zippered. The middle compartment is the main zippered part.

I really like the LV Monogram Empreinte Speedy, and it comes in an array of colours. Have you considered that as well?

I still suggest the Granville over the LV, but if you want a calfskin bag instead of lambskin, then go for the LV.
